Book Description

Heartsfire Healing Series September 1997
Catherine Carrigan overcame her own depression and, in the process, devoted several years to researching every possible avenue for healing. In Healing Depression, she presents 38 questions and answers that encourage depression sufferers to take control of their lives by addressing the issues most critical for them. Separate sections each focus on a major treatment avenue: finding a healthcare professional who is capable of treating mind, body, and spirit; identifying medical factors that may be causing a biochemical imbalance; making the connection between stress and depression; adopting an antidepression diet; assessing the need for extra vitamins and minerals; developing positive habits; and learning new exercises.

Editorial Reviews

Review

The promise of Healing Depression is a tall and complex order, but Carrigan fills it with information and concrete action plans. She begins by explaining the "Catch-22" that many antidepressants decrease serotonin in the brain and it's serotonin that keeps us from being depressed. She goes on to describe how anti-depression medicine destroys organs and creates devastating side effects. Now that she has our attention she writes, "I have an entire arsenal of nutritional and behavioral approaches to alleviate whatever suffering life might naturally throw my way. I am now master of moods, not vice versa." She is talking about herself, a walking casebook for depression with 18 years on medication. Step by step, she found a healthier way, which she shares. Easy to read and understand, Carrigan gives worksheet action plans. It's a "Do It Yourself, Do It Now, Take Charge" book that engages the reader to action, which is the antidote to depression. Healing Depression is about taking respon-sibility for our body, mind and spirit. It's about individual choices. She covers stress and how to identify and reduce it; how depression is anxiety that comes from attachment to expectations; how our thought patterns, nutrition, and need for control affect us. Mental, physical and spiritual health is about balance and we can master that balance. Carrigan hits us along side the head with a 2x4 then gives us plans, materials, and insight. Using these tools we end up with a house we've built ourselves. -- From Independent Publisher

This excellent book introduces the depressed reader to the concept that depressed people can learn to restore and maintain normal mood without adverse effects. Without getting overly 'medical' the author accurately explains how people can get a proper diagnosis and restorative treatment. There are many causes of depression and / or contributing factors - therefore, accurate diagnosis is crucial step for determining a restorative treatment for depression. The author's work was reviewed and supplemented by Dr. A. Hoffer, a leading orthomolecular psychiatrist. His excellent work has taught many healthcare professionals how biochemistry can complement psychiatry. Since Dr. Hoffer is both a psychiatrist and a PHD biochemist, he offers unique insights into the benefits of integrating these two fields to help mental patients recover. If you are depressed, this book is worth reading.
